Subject: Heads-up — bloom filter now fronting the Lattich KV store

Team, as of this release, all reads against the Lattich store first pass through a bloom filter sized for ~50M keys at a 1% false-positive rate. Misses now skip the disk lookup entirely, cutting p99 read latency roughly in half. Important for future maintainers: the filter is rebuilt nightly, and a stale filter only causes wasted lookups, never missed keys. The deploy that introduced this is identified by the token below.

trace token, yahof-yadup: htk21_3e52fc440779ed8614351

### Onboarding: Idempotency Keys at Tollgrove Pay

Quick version: every retry of a charge sends the same idempotency key, so customers never get double-billed even if the Tollgrove gateway hiccups. If a merchant reports a duplicate charge, check the key log first — nine times out of ten it's a client generating fresh keys per retry. To open the key log vault in read-only mode, use the recovery passphrase below.

unlock words, bawef-kahap: sorax-sorir-quenys-aldok

**Ticket: Cold-start drift in Quandlepine handlers**

Future maintainers: the serverless handlers in the ingest tier have drifted from the declared baseline, and the drift directly worsens cold starts because oversized memory settings trigger slower placement. We reconciled staging on Tuesday; production still diverges. To reproduce the intended baseline, redeploy the handlers with the following configuration values.

config for bahop-baduf:
[kasion]
team = lamath
access_code = ac_d807e5
host = kasion.paliqcloud.corp
port = 4000
owner = julix.tamvan
peer = frair.qorvelsoft.local

Step 9: Circuit breaker configuration for the upstream Halverton pricing API. The breaker in the Strell gateway opens after five consecutive 5xx responses within thirty seconds and half-opens after a sixty-second cooldown. Security reviewers should verify that fallback responses never include cached personalization data, and that breaker-state metrics are not exposed on the public metrics port. Finally, edit the gateway environment file; the authentication secret used for the upstream health probe follows on the next line.

sealed setting: LEDGER_TOKEN20=6148d35bbb480b0ab79e